當前位置:首頁 » 編程語言 » c語言的前身

c語言的前身

發布時間: 2025-09-29 20:07:49

1. c語言的前身是什麼語言呢

C語言的前身是B語言。以下是關於C語言及其前身B語言的詳細解釋:

一、B語言的起源

  • B語言是由美國貝爾實驗室的電腦科學家肯·湯普森在1969年前後設計出來的一種通用的程序設計語言。
  • 肯·湯普森在設計B語言時,得到了同事丹尼斯·利奇的支持。

二、B語言與C語言的關系

  • C語言是在B語言的基礎上發展而來的。1972年,美國貝爾實驗室的D.M.Ritchie(即丹尼斯·利奇)對B語言進行了改進和擴展,最終設計出了一種新的語言——C語言。
  • C語言的名字來源於其前身之一BCPL(Basic Combined Programming Language)的第二個字母「C」。

三、C語言的特點與應用

  • C語言是一門通用計算機編程語言,具有簡潔、緊湊、靈活的特點。
  • C語言能夠直接訪問硬體資源,因此常用於底層開發,如操作系統、嵌入式系統等。
  • 此外,C語言也是學習其他編程語言(如C++、Java等)的重要基礎。

綜上所述,C語言的前身是B語言,而B語言則源自更早的BCPL語言。在B語言的基礎上,丹尼斯·利奇設計出了C語言,使其成為一門應用廣泛的通用計算機編程語言。

熱點內容
怎麼刪除上傳的百度文檔 發布:2025-09-30 05:17:35 瀏覽:835
資料庫音頻文件 發布:2025-09-30 05:13:14 瀏覽:968
網路存儲作用 發布:2025-09-30 04:48:36 瀏覽:9
蘇聯解體後百姓是如何資產配置 發布:2025-09-30 04:48:35 瀏覽:941
exportphp 發布:2025-09-30 04:42:22 瀏覽:927
什麼是php開發 發布:2025-09-30 04:41:06 瀏覽:264
安卓手機新的卡怎麼激活 發布:2025-09-30 04:35:12 瀏覽:450
win10無法安裝SQL 發布:2025-09-30 04:34:28 瀏覽:76
編程珠璣下載 發布:2025-09-30 04:02:30 瀏覽:794
ftp文件無法下載文件 發布:2025-09-30 03:59:11 瀏覽:886